Weather in May

May, the last month of the spring in Jay, is a moderately hot month, with temperature in the range of an average low of 58.1°F (14.5°C) and an average high of 76.6°F (24.8°C).

Temperature

Jay, Oklahoma, experiences a minor temperature shift with the start of May, with average high-temperatures moving from a pleasant 68.5°F (20.3°C) in April to a warm 76.6°F (24.8°C). An average temperature of 58.1°F (14.5°C) marks the nights in May.

Humidity

With an average relative humidity of 78%, May is the most humid month.

Rainfall

The month with the most rainfall is May, when the rain falls for 15.7 days and typically aggregates up to 4.96" (126m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

January through March, May, November and December are months with snowfall in Jay. May is the first month it typically snows. Throughout May, in the average 0.3 snowfall days, it receives 0.16" (4mm) of snow. Throughout the year, there are 10.7 snowfall days, and 3.9" (99mm) of snow is accumulated.

Daylight

In Jay, the average length of the day in May is 14h and 7min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 6:24 am and sunset at 8:07 pm. On the last day of May, sunrise is at 6:02 am and sunset at 8:31 pm CDT.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in May in Jay, Oklahoma, is 9h.

UV index

The average daily maximum UV index in May in Jay is 6. A UV Index value of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health hazard from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for ordinary individuals.
